Lime Tequila in Port Charlotte
Last inspected:
1994 Kings Hwy, Port Charlotte, FL 33980Lime Tequila in Port Charlotte has been inspected 16 times since 2016, accumulating 67 violations and averaging 4.2 violations per inspection, slightly below the Florida statewide average of 5.2. The facility has never been emergency-closed. High-priority violations have centered on handwashing, toxic substance control, and proper cooking temperatures. Handwashing violations appeared in five of the last six inspections, including the most recent complaint inspection on March 6, 2026, where toxic substance control violations were also documented alongside intermediate-level hygiene findings. The March 6, 2026 inspection was completed with no further action required.
